What to expect

On this Peloponnese food and wine tour see landscapes and experience real flavors from Greece which are not easy to find in Athens. Your first stop will be the Corinth canal, a manmade canal built in 1890 that connects the central Mediterranean Sea to the Aegen Sea.

You'll visit Ancient Nemea considered to be the best location for wine production in Greece, where everything revolves around wine and olive oil. Stop by one of the best wineries in the area, see their vineyards, taste some of their wines produced in Nemea and Santorini. Here you'll learn a lot about wine and its connection to Greece.

The area is also associated with Hercules' myths. One of the most popular ancient Greek myths was Hercules' first victory in defeating the Nemean lion. You'll find Lake Stymfalia is very close too, where Hercules eliminated the Stymfalia birds.

View the Temple of Zeus before heading off to a family owned olive estate and mill in Parapougki, a small village North of Kalamata. You'll get an active experience starting with the olive groves, a tour of the production process, learn the properties of the high quality extra virgin olive oil and end it with a hands-on tasting session and lunch in a traditional village.

You'll finish the tour in Ancient Messina, one of the most well-preserved cities of the ancient world. Here you will find many hidden gems such as one of the largest well-preserved ancient theater, the Sanctuary of Artemis, the Gymnasium and the Stadium. The Arsinoe fountain and the Klepsydra spring are where, according to the legend, baby Zeus was attacked after his birth.

Private Athens Tour with Acropolis and Plaka

The ancient Greeks left behind a treasure trove of monuments, statues and artefacts in Athens. And on this private tour, you'll take in all the top spots with an expert guide. Exclusively for you and your party, you'll tour highlights including the Roman Agora, Hadrian's Library, the Plaka neighbourhood and the UNESCO-listed Acropolis. Vassiliki, one of our expert local guides, says, ‘Acropolis means “high city” and it usually refers to any settlement built on top of a hill. You'll find many towns in Greece that have an acropolis, but the Acropolis of Athens is certainly the most famous.'You'll start with a guided tour of the Acropolis – with skip-the-line tickets, there'll be no waiting around. Soak up wow-factor views over Athens at the Areopagus – a rocky hill where legend has it the Greek gods would hold court. Let your guide bring history to life as you marvel at ancient landmarks like the Roman Agora, the Theatre of Dionysus and the still-standing columns of the Asklepieion and Parthenon. Then, it's on to the city's Instagram-worthy old quarter, Plaka – the capital's most appealing and historic neighbourhood. Always thronged with a mix of locals and visitors, the pedestrianised lanes are brimming with tavernas whose tables spill onto the streets. Vassiliki says, ‘Athenians call this area “the neighbourhood of the Gods,' as it has been inhabited since the days of ancient Greece. In fact, excavations show that the street layout has barely changed since antiquity.'
